Anna's has the best burritos for the money in the Boston area. They are hot, stuffed almost to overfilling, and cost only around $4. When you want something good and cheap, here is where to go.

Anna's Taqueria, in Brookline's Cooledge Corner, is a must-eat. Anna's has two locations: the original restaurant on Beacon Street, and the second Anna's around the corner on Harvard Street.
